Symptômes
Lorsque vous tentez de récupérer des plans de requête à l’aide de la fonction système dm_exec_query_statistics_xml dans Microsoft SQL Server 2016, si la fonction de gestion dynamique (DMF) est utilisée inline dans un plan de requête qui inclut une fonction de tri, de jointure par hachage ou d’agrégat de hachage (par exemple, l’utilisation de Cross Apply avec un autre affichage de gestion dynamique), une erreur d’assertion qui ressemble à ce qui suit est enregistrée dans le journal des erreurs SQL Server.
MSG 3624, niveau 20, état 1, ligne LineNumber
La vérification de l’assertion du système a échoué. Pour plus d’informations, consultez le journal des erreurs SQL Server. En règle générale, un échec d’assertion est lié à un bogue logiciel ou à des données endommagées. Pour vérifier la corruption de la base de données, envisagez d’exécuter DBCC CHECKDB. Si vous avez accepté d’envoyer des vidages à Microsoft lors de l’installation, un mini-vidage sera envoyé à Microsoft. Il est possible qu’une mise à jour soit disponible à partir de Microsoft dans le Service Pack le plus récent ou dans un correctif du support technique.
MSG 596, niveau 21, état 1, ligne LineNumber
Ne peut pas continuer l’exécution, car la session est en état d’arrêt.
MSG 0, niveau 20, état 0, ligne LineNumber
Une erreur sérieuse s’est produite sur la commande actuelle. Les résultats éventuels doivent être supprimés.
Résolution
Ce problème a été résolu dans la mise à jour cumulative suivante pour SQL Server :
Chaque nouvelle mise à jour cumulative pour SQL Server contient tous les correctifs et les correctifs de sécurité inclus dans la mise à jour cumulative précédente. Consultez les dernières mises à jour cumulatives pour SQL Server :
Statut
Microsoft a confirmé l'existence de ce problème dans les produits Microsoft figurant dans la liste des produits concernés par cet article.
Références
Apprenez-en davantage sur la terminologieutilisée par Microsoft pour décrire les mises à jour logicielles.